Transaction 01e666a23e1b618b72b49dcc31e5d9300f86f2d7a35644232b63bc5ad71d472c
2 Input
2 Outputs
- 01e666a23e1b618b72b49dcc31e5d9300f86f2d7a35644232b63bc5ad71d472c:0
- 01e666a23e1b618b72b49dcc31e5d9300f86f2d7a35644232b63bc5ad71d472c:1
value 1008040000
address 1MZDZoxNC356D2Fat9CibRnipFxcL1nJz7
value 695660000
address 188PSPqo8qstKgBRnY1tCnkdjvTcuCQtrz